Combining Hand Scrubs with Manicures
Hand scrubs fit perfectly within a manicure routine. Salons often use them after soaking but before trimming or shaping nails. Here’s how professionals typically combine scrubbing with manicure steps:
-
Soak the Hands: Use warm water with mild soap or essential oils for 5-10 minutes.
-
Apply the Hand Scrub: Massage gently for 2-3 minutes, focusing on cuticles and knuckles.
-
Rinse Thoroughly: Use lukewarm water and pat dry with a towel.
- Follow with Cuticle Oil or Lotion: Seal in moisture and protect the newly exfoliated skin.
This process leaves the hands soft, clean, and ready for any finishing touches, from nail art to polish.
Choosing the Right Hand Scrub for Your Skin Type

When it comes to hand scrubs, one size doesn’t fit all. Salons and professionals should stock a variety of scrubs suited to different skin types.
-
Normal Skin: Go for a sugar hand scrub, gentle yet effective for regular use.
-
Dry Skin: Choose salt-based scrubs enriched with shea butter or coconut oil for deep hydration.
- Sensitive Skin: Opt for fine-grain scrubs with soothing agents like aloe vera or oatmeal.

Hand Scrub Tips for Sensitive Skin
Clients with sensitive skin need extra care. Harsh exfoliants or fragrances can irritate their hands and cuticles. To ensure a gentle yet effective treatment:
-
Use mild, sugar-based scrubs with natural oils.
-
Avoid coarse grains like large salt crystals.
-
Keep massage pressure light and slow.
- Always follow with a moisturizing hand cream or cuticle oil.
These small adjustments can make a big difference in comfort and satisfaction during professional treatments.

How Often Should You Use a Hand Scrub?
Frequency depends on your client’s skin type and daily routine. Here’s a quick guide:
-
Normal Skin: 2-3 times per week.
-
Dry Skin: Up to 4 times per week, followed by moisturizer.
- Sensitive Skin: Once per week for best comfort.
Encourage clients to maintain an at-home routine between salon visits to keep their hands soft and nourished.
Common Mistakes to Avoid When Using Hand Scrubs
Even professionals can make mistakes when exfoliating hands. Avoid these common pitfalls to ensure the best results:
-
Over-scrubbing: Too much pressure can damage delicate skin.
-
Skipping Moisturizer: Dryness returns quickly without post-care.
-
Using Harsh Scrubs Daily: Overuse can strip natural oils.
-
Ignoring Cuticles: Always give extra attention to the nail bed and surrounding skin.
- Not Testing Products: Always check for sensitivities before using new formulas.
Educating your staff and clients about proper exfoliation ensures safety and satisfaction.
DIY Hand Scrub Recipes at Home
If your salon offers custom treatments or wants to create signature blends, try simple DIY recipes:
-
Sugar & Olive Oil Scrub: Mix equal parts sugar and olive oil for a moisturizing, gentle exfoliant.
-
Honey & Brown Sugar Scrub: Add honey for antibacterial benefits and soft, glowing skin.
- Coffee & Coconut Oil Scrub: Ideal for energizing and revitalizing tired hands.
